“…There are no significant equilibrium temperature discrepancies among the results using the various calibration methods, the difference between the estimated values being <20°C, which strongly suggests that the minerals are in complete chemical equilibrium and our estimations are reliable. As stated above, the temperatures obtained in this study agree with the range of previous temperature estimates for mantle xenoliths from the northwestern Ethiopia plateau (875-990°C, Conticelli et al, 1999;Roger et al, 1999;947-1015°C, Ferrando et al, 2008930-1050°C, Beccaluva et al, 2009950-1050°C, Beccaluva et al, 2011 and for stability field of spinel peridotite (900-1100°C; Gasparik, 1984).…”

“…The two barometers yield nearly identical ranges of equilibrium pressures (T M = 13-17 kb; T NU = 12-15 kb) in the stability field of spinel peridotites (O'Neill, 1981;Gasparik, 1984). Previous studies yielded similar pressures for mantle xenoliths from the northwestern Ethiopian plateau (10.1-13.9 kb, Conticelli et al, 1999;13-20 kb, Ferrando et al, 2008;9-12.5 kb, Beccaluva et al, 2009;9-13 kb, Beccaluva et al, 2011).…”
